12. At the beginning of the day, the stock market goes up 30(1)/(2) points. At the end of the day the stock market goes down 120(1)/(4) points. What is the total change in the stock market from the beginning of the day to the end of the day?

Answer

-89\frac{3}{4} points Explanation 1. Convert mixed numbers to improper fractions 30\frac{1}{2} = \frac{61}{2} and 120\frac{1}{4} = \frac{481}{4}. 2. Find a common denominator The least common multiple of 2 and 4 is 4. Convert \frac{61}{2} to \frac{122}{4}. 3. Calculate total change Subtract the decrease from the increase: \frac{122}{4} - \frac{481}{4} = \frac{-359}{4}. 4. Convert back to mixed number \frac{-359}{4} = -89\frac{3}{4}.
